Review Comment:
   `splitSizeOption()` is the gate term in `SparkScan.java:370` 
(`splitSizeOption() == null && adaptiveSplitSizeEnabled()`), so adding 
`SPLIT_SIZE` here makes setting the session conf disable adaptive split sizing, 
which defaults to on. The table-property path leaves `splitSizeOption()` null 
and keeps adaptive sizing enabled, so the same split-size value behaves 
differently depending on whether it comes from this session conf or 
`read.split.target-size`. If that is intended (honor an explicit session split 
size exactly, as the read option does), document it in the precedence javadoc 
and add a test for the interaction; otherwise the session conf should not 
suppress adaptive sizing.
